Remy MARTIN
a666bf4110
Add tegra-jetson subarch,model,variant
The previous Tegra kernel metapackage implementation (linux-nvidia-tegra-igx)
was initially planned to apply both for Jetson devices and IGX systems. It turned
out recently (LP: #2069179) that we now need to reserve the metapackage name
linux-nvidia-tegra-igx for IGX systems, and use the new linux-nvidia-tegra-jetson
metapackage for Jetson devices. For the sake of clarity, the image name, model,
sub-arch, variant should align with the kernel metapackage name.

John Chittum
e128704c77
fix(buildd): create buildd homedir
LP:2083240

starting in noble, adduser no longer creates a homedir for system users.
The buildd user then does not have a home directory, causing snaps to be
unable to run, as well as possibly other issues from a missing assumed
homedir. Explicitly create /home/buildd

Dan Bungert
9b42f898bf update-source-catalog: support version 2 scheme
Version 1 of install-sources.yaml is a top-level list of the sources to
be offered.
Version 2 extends this by placing the list under a top-level key
`sources`, adding a `version` field, and adding a `kernel` field which
supplants the current kernel-meta-package file.  `kernel.default` is
read to know which kernel to use - unless we need to fallback to the
bridge kernel.

Chad Smith
c567b71239 fix(functions): cloud-init.service renamed cloud-init-network.service
In cloud-init version 24.3, single process mode where a shared python
systemd service cloud-init-main. In that release, cloud-init.service was
renamed cloud-init-network.service to better clarify cloud-init's
systemd unit names relative to the cloud-init boot stages.

This rename only applies to Oracular and newer releases.

See: https://discourse.ubuntu.com/t/announcement-cloud-init-perfomance-optimization-single-process/47505

functions drops in a complete override for cloud-init.service. That
override in /etc/systemd/system needs to be renamed and refreshed to
latest single process configuration.

Chris Peterson
ed1844eda1 live-{server,desktop}: USE_KDUMP=0 only live layer
kdump-tools uses ucf for config file management and naively
modifying the config file meant for the target system directly
will cause the file hash to not get updated in the ucf database.
This will then cause later modifications to fail because
"there's nothing to do". Although actually doing the modification
to the ucf database is messy. Let's just modify the file in the live
layer to get the behavior we want there.
